Can someone explain me about Mystic Codes? I read their skills on wiki and was a bit confused which in-shop one are good and worth to exchange

and method to lvl up them faster exists or just grind and wait?

3

u/hobusu Mar 25 '26

Of the ones in the shop the ones I've used most are A Fragment of 2004 and Anniversary Blonde, but honestly the most generally valuable ones for new players don't come from the shop but instead are unlocked either as part of the story or via quests in the Chaldea Gate menu. The combat uniform and Atlas uniform in particular are standouts for doing things that no others can (stun for the former and cooldown reduction for the latter), and the combat uniform also has the Order Change skill (arguably the most powerful Master skill of all) exclusive to it until fairly late in the story.

It's possible to get CEs that boost Mystic Code EXP gain, but it's still a long enough process for the best ones and short enough for the others that I've personally never felt much need to use those. If you're interested though, you can find those CEs in the Rare Prism shop (just keep in mind that they unlock the right to buy them with Mana Prisms, just like the bond up CEs).

The best ones are story rewards - Plugsuit and other Order Change MCs (also called plugsuits, but it's a misnomer). Atlas Uniform also has some niche use (invincible and skill cooldown), and is in Chaldea Gate as a quest.

Fragment of 2004 is good for Arts and Quick looping, but plugsuit is also strong for that.

Otherwise, they're mostly for fun. Order Change is just hugely meta defining.

There are Craft Essences that boost MC exp a bit.
